> > You can't put a : in a filename on a FAT filesystem.
> 
> Interestingly enough, you *can* put a : in a filename on an NTFS
> filesystem, if you do it with ntfs-3g. Windows won't like it, though.
> Yes, I found that out the hard way ;-)
AFAIK you can do that with anything that skips the Win32 subsystem as it's
the only place where the check is enforced (for backward compatibility).
You can also read it back.  Maybe you can do that even via Win32 using an
UNC path.
